Jennifer Lawrence’s Dance Training for Red Sparrow

In preparation for her role in *Red Sparrow*, Jennifer Lawrence underwent extensive dance training to convincingly portray a Russian ballerina turned spy. Her character, Dominika Egorova, is a former prima ballerina, which required Lawrence to not only embody the physicality of a dancer but also convey the emotional depth and discipline that ballet demands.

Lawrence worked closely with professional ballet instructors to master the fundamental techniques and movements characteristic of classical ballet. This training was crucial because the film’s narrative hinges on Dominika’s identity as a dancer, which influences both her physicality and the story’s psychological tension.

Key elements of Jennifer Lawrence’s dance preparation included:

  • Daily ballet lessons: Focused on posture, footwork, and fluidity.
  • Strength and flexibility training: To sustain the demanding physical routines.
  • Choreography practice: Learning specific routines that would be filmed.
  • Character movement coaching: Integrating ballet technique with the character’s emotional state.

Actual Dance Performances in the Film

Jennifer Lawrence did perform ballet sequences on camera, but these were carefully choreographed and edited to highlight her abilities while maintaining realism. The filmmakers combined Lawrence’s performance with the work of professional dancers to ensure authenticity.

While Lawrence executed many of the dance scenes herself, some of the more technically complex ballet sequences were performed by a professional ballet dancer who served as her body double. This approach allowed the film to maintain high-quality dance visuals without compromising the narrative focus on Lawrence’s acting.
